Output 85ab02ea1aa5f94cc7c8badd4bbfecae2999d72bd037590a3e52a9cc4eccd7e6:1

value
2668236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88021a4487ac198ffc6faea6dcd7f1d605731edf OP_EQUAL
address
3E6ALiyNC83QkA2E6Av7nWUQ2SGNJjLhXm
transaction
85ab02ea1aa5f94cc7c8badd4bbfecae2999d72bd037590a3e52a9cc4eccd7e6
confirmations
353850
spent
true